1. Inefficient Use of Storage Space
One of the most common mistakes in item storage is unoptimised storage space. When goods are stored in random ways, without a clear system, clutter quickly arises. This makes it difficult for employees to find the goods they need, slows down processes and increases the likelihood of errors. In addition, there’s a risk of damage to goods due to improper storage or overlapping storage areas.
Inefficient layout leads directly to additional costs in terms of wasted time, labour and errors during order picking. It also reduces the overall capacity of the space by not using all corners, vertical shelves or logically arranged areas.
To avoid this, it’s essential to establish a clear product storage structure: use labelled shelves, zone goods by demand or category, and implement a simple yet effective inventory system.

2. Excessive or Insufficient Stocks
Adequate stock levels are a crucial component of efficient goods storage. Excessive stock not only takes up valuable storage space but also reduces working capital by ‘freezing’ money in unused goods. Additionally, rising storage costs, wear and tear, or obsolescence can result in significant long-term losses.
On the other hand, insufficient stocks risk leaving customers unattended. Temporary out-of-stock items can result in lost orders, reduced customer confidence, and a decline in revenue. Finding the balance between surplus and shortage can be a challenge, especially in cases of seasonal or uneven demand for goods. To avoid this mistake, it’s recommended to constantly monitor sales data, analyse demand trends, and plan for seasonality.

3. Poor Logistics and Availability of Goods
Even with sufficient stocks and neatly arranged goods, logistics can become a weak link if the storage location is not strategically chosen. When goods are stored too far away from key customers or pick-up points, delivery times increase and costs rise. The speed of delivery is also affected if the storage facility lacks convenient access or order.
The consequences of this problem are obvious: slower service, delayed parcels, higher courier costs, and lower customer satisfaction. This is particularly acute in a competitive market, where speed of delivery can determine a customer’s decision to buy or to seek an alternative.
